QUOTE([ - i l l u s i o n s - ] @ Dec 18 2007, 10:29 AM)
I think it's because Av/Tv eases the burden of the photographer.
He doesn't need to set both shutter and aperture.
During paintball matches, the action is fast, so perhaps if you use M you might miss many good shots - unless you're very familar with the controls of the camera =P
